Clarify the audience, offer, current site, traffic sources, required actions, business constraints and what should be preserved.
Agree the sitemap, page roles, content and proof requirements, conversion paths, integrations, responsibilities and launch dependencies.
Create and review the priority templates, then implement responsive pages, states, SEO foundations and agreed tracking.
Complete content, interaction, form, tracking, accessibility and responsive QA; agree access and ownership; then define any post-launch support or optimization separately.
Timeline: Most commercial websites take several weeks. The exact schedule depends on scope, content readiness, approvals, languages, integrations and feedback speed, and is agreed before work begins.
Pricing
The main Growth Website price starts from AED 4,500. Final fees depend on page count and templates, content depth, design complexity, platform, languages, integrations, migration, tracking and launch requirements.
A genuine Campaign Landing Page starts from AED 1,500 when the requirement is one focused page for a specific campaign, offer or audience. It is not the headline price for a multi-page business website.
Scope note: Hosting, domain, licences, third-party software, paid assets, photography, video, translation, complex integrations, ecommerce, custom development and ongoing support are separate where required.
